访问Anthropic的Claude 3:全面指南
Anthropic最近推出了最新的高级聊天机器人Claude 3,声称这是迄今为止最强大的模型。本文将指导您如何访问Claude 3并获取API密钥。
如何访问Claude 3
Claude 3包含三个AI模型:Claude 3 Haiku、Claude 3 Sonnet和Claude 3 Opus。这些模型可通过Claude的官方网站和广泛发布的API获得。虽然Sonnet和Opus目前可以使用,Haiku将在接下来的几天内上线。
这些模型按能力、性能和成本的递增顺序排列。更多信息请访问官方网站。
- Sonnet:目前提供免费使用,并可通过Amazon Bedrock和Google Cloud的Vertex AI模型花园预览。
- Opus:Claude 3的最强版本,几乎能匹配人类的认知处理能力。访问Opus需要订阅Claude Pro,并附带多项增强功能,使其成为ChatGPT和Gemini的强劲竞争对手。
- Haiku:被誉为最快的AI聊天机器人,能够几乎即时响应,但尚未正式发布。
如何获取Claude 3 API密钥
要使用Sonnet和Opus模型,您需要API访问权限。请按照以下步骤获取Claude 3 API密钥:
1. 登录到官方网站。
2. 创建一个帐户,并查找提供$5免费信用的横幅(需要手机号码验证)。
3. 点击“获取API密钥”,然后导航至相关页面。
4. 创建您的API密钥,给它命名,并保存生成的密钥。
使用Claude 3 API的步骤
确保已安装Python 3.7.1或更高版本,以便访问Sonnet和Opus模型。使用以下命令安装Claude库:
bash
pip install anthropic
接下来,设置您的生成的API密钥:
对于macOS或Linux用户:
1. 在终端中输入:nano ~/.bash_profile(对于较新的macOS版本,使用nano ~/.zshrc)。
2. 在文件中添加以下行:export ANTHROPICAPIKEY='your-api-key-here'(将'your-api-key-here'替换为您的实际密钥)。
3. 保存文件并关闭编辑器。
4. 输入:source ~/.bash_profile(或source ~/.zshrc)以加载新配置。
对于Windows用户:
在命令提示符中输入:
bash
setx ANTHROPICAPIKEY "your-api-key-here"
(确保替换为您的实际密钥)。或者,您也可以将ANTHROPICAPIKEY作为系统环境变量添加。
现在,您可以使用Claude 3 API发送请求。创建一个新的Python文件(例如:claude_test.py),并包含以下代码:
python
import anthropic
client = anthropic.Anthropic(
apikey="myapi_key" 替换为您的API密钥
)
message = client.messages.create(
model="claude-3-opus-20240229",
max_tokens=1000,
temperature=0.0,
system="Respond only in Yoda-speak.",
messages=[{"role": "user", "content": "How are you today?"}]
)
print(message.content)
运行python claude_test.py以发送请求,Claude将根据您的指示做出响应。
未来展望
Claude 3在生成复杂内容、编码和处理非英语语言方面展现了卓越的能力。Opus和Haiku将在不久的将来通过Amazon Bedrock和Google Cloud的Vertex AI模型推出。Anthropic计划持续更新Claude 3,以增强企业使用和大规模部署的功能,包括互动编码和工具使用。
总之,Claude 3的发布凸显了AI技术对个人用户和大企业的巨大潜力。不要错过与Sonnet和Opus实验的机会,加入不断壮大的GenAI开发者社区。